Detention of goods alongwith vehicle - Allegation of attempt to sale goods in between - Any defect, if any, in the documentation accompanying the goods for purpose of levy of tax and penalty has to be looked at also in terms of the Circular dt. 13.4.2018 and Circular dt. 14.09.2018 issued by the CBIC - Admittedly, the vehicle was found at weigh bridge, IDA Jeedimetla and it is not the case of the 1st respondent that at the time of it's detention or check at that location, there was sale of goods being done without paying applicable tax. In fact there is no material placed on record by 1st respondent to show that any attempt was being made by petitioner to sell the goods in local market at IDA Jeedimetla on 22.1.2020 evading CGST and SGST - The detention of the vehicle at IDA Jeedimetla in spite of the vehicle carrying tax invoice and the e-way bill is in violation of the provisions of the Act, in particular Rule 68 - HC
